The cheapest way to get from Filipstad to Nykroppa is to drive which costs 26 kr - 40 kr and takes 14 min.
The fastest way to get from Filipstad to Nykroppa is to line 400 bus which takes 13 min and costs 65 kr - 90 kr.
Yes, there is a direct bus departing from Filipstad busstation station and arriving at Malmdragarvägen, Filipstad. Services depart every three hours, and operate every day. The journey takes approximately 13 min.
The distance between Filipstad and Nykroppa is 15 km. The road distance is 14.7 km.
The best way to get from Filipstad to Nykroppa without a car is to line 400 bus which takes 13 min and costs 65 kr - 90 kr.
The line 400 bus from Filipstad busstation to Malmdragarvägen, Filipstad takes 13 min including transfers and departs every three hours.
Filipstad to Nykroppa bus services, operated by Värmlandstrafik, depart from Filipstad busstation.
Filipstad to Nykroppa bus services, operated by Värmlandstrafik, arrive at Malmdragarvägen, Filipstad station.
Yes, the driving distance between Filipstad to Nykroppa is 15 km. It takes approximately 14 min to drive from Filipstad to Nykroppa.
